centos6.2最小化安装后执行chkconfig --list,显示所有服务,如下图:

CentOS6.2最小化安装默认启动的服务说明

下边分别进行说明:

auditd:审核守护进程

auditd 运行的时候,审核信息会被发送到一个用户配置日志文件中(默认的文件是 /var/log/audit/audit.log)。如果 auditd 没有运行,审核信息会被发送到 syslog。这是通过默认的设置来把信息放入 /var/log/messages。如果审核子系统没有被启用,没有审核信息会被产生。

·要完全在内核中禁用审核,在启动的时候使用 audit=0 参数。您还需要使用 chkconfig auditd off 2345 来关闭 auditd。您可以在运行时使用 auditctl -e 0 来在内核中关闭审核。

crond:用于周期性执行一条或多条指令

可以输入crontab -e进行添加,如

0 6 * * * ntpdate 192.168.1.1 > /dev/null;clock -w

表示每天早晨6点运行ntpdate进行时间同步

ip6tables :ipv6的防火墙软件,如无ipv6相关服务,可关闭

iptables :ipv4的防火墙软件

messagebus:

D-BUS是一个库,为两个或两个以上的应用程序提供一对一的通讯。dbus-daemon-1是一个应用程序,它使用这个库来实现messagebus守护进程。多个引用程序通过连接messagebus守护程序可以实现与其他程序交换信息。

netfs:Network Filesystem Mounter

用于在系统启动时自动挂载网络中的共享文件空间,如NFS,Samba等。

network:网络服务

在系统启动时激活所有网络接口

postfix:邮件服务

替代sendmail的邮件服务器,如服务器不提供邮件服务,可关闭

chkconfig postfix off

qpidd:中间件服务

qpid 是 Apache 开发的一款面向对象的消息中间件,它是一个 AMQP 的实现,可以和其他符合 AMQP 协议的系统进行通信。Qpid 提供了 C++/Python/Java/C# 等主流编程语言的客户端库,安装使用非常方便。相对于其他的 AMQP 实现,Qpid 社区十分活跃,有望成为标准 AMQP 中间件产品。除了符合 AMQP 基本要求之外,Qpid 提供了很多额外的 HA 特性,非常适于集群环境下的消息通信。

rsyslog:日志服务器

提供系统的登录档案记录。

sshd:远程连接服务

ssh服务端,可提供安全的shell连接,用于远程登录

udev-post:设备管理服务

"udev"的用途是Fedora的设备管理系统,默认情况下"udev"支持很多个规则,用于设备的权限和行为管理,该服务允许用于保存用户应用的规则

附:

查看服务的说明:

centos下这些服务都是脚本,我们可以利用rpm的命令来查看相应的说明。例如执行:

rpm -qi $(rpm -qf /etc/rc.d/init.d/sshd )


CentOS6.2最小化安装默认启动的服务说明

Description中对该包的功能进行了描述。